It is a great pleasure for us to offer for sale this cozy stone built rural house which you can find in a pretty village 10 km from the small but splendid town of Ardino, 76 km from one of the most prominent and attractive ski resorts – Pamporovo, 30 km from the district town of Kardzhali and about 130 km from the city of Plovdiv as well as from the nearest international airport.
The Rhodope Mountains is a magnificent mountain range that attracts a countless number of tourists due to its enchanting beauty, numerous relaxation sites, ancient monasteries, churches and diverse karst rock formations and dam lakes. The nature is astoundingly beautiful and ecologically clean. Leisure activities you can enjoy here are fishing, mountaineering, hunting, camping and eco tourism.
